    It looks suspiciously like serpentine to me. It seems to have age.
    Serpentine can be different colours, including green and red.

    It doesn't seem very useful as a chop (seal stamp), it could be a talisman.
    The slight staining, which does not go inside the characters, could have occured another way. If it was used as a stamp the inside of the characters would be bright red, not the occasional stain on the surface.
    Using red pigment during a ritual is not unusual in Asia. It could also have been in an environment with iron oxide. And sometimes a stone is artificially stained with iron oxide to make it look like russet jade.

    If you haven't bought it yet, be sure you pay for a piece of serpentine, not a piece of jade.
